The flood probability is calculated using a simplified formula that considers historical flood data, rainfall intensity, and geographical elevation. The risk level is categorized as Low, Medium, or High based on the calculated probability.
The formula used is: P = 1 - (e^(-λ * T))

This calculator provides a simplified estimation of flood probability and should not be used for critical decision-making without consulting professional flood risk assessments. The model assumes uniform rainfall distribution and does not account for localized weather events or drainage system conditions.
